As many as 73% of the students at CWI get some sort of financial aid, and the total amount of assistance/loans provided is more than $11,007,907 in a year. At CWI, the total percentage of applicants who receive the Federal Grant stands at 53%. On the other hand, 59% of the candidates get the Student Grant, 20% receive the Institution Grant, and 53% get the Pell Grant. Moreover, the average aid amount for Federal Grant awardees stands at $4,507, while the same comes to $3,035 for State Grant receivers and $1,004 for Institution Grant awardees. On the other hand, the average aid received by the Pell Grant awardees is $3,607. The annual family income of a candidate is one of the key factors in determining their total eligibility for financial aid. Alternatively, the candidates can also avail of monetary benefits like student loans, apart from financial grants and scholarship schemes to pay for their studies. But, they should understand that student loans are borrowed at a certain rate of interest, unlike grants and scholarships. Candidates are also required to repay these loans within a given period. At CWI, an estimated number of 51% of the applicants choose to go for student loans.
